On Apr 8, 2005 12:29 PM, Y. Luo <ylu...@ya...> wrote: > Hi, Everyone, > > I just download pkgsrc and compile it, found the > following error, can you tell me how to build it?(if I > only copy a file to my directory, I cannot sure other > files missing.) > > Gtkplotdata-support.c<25>: fatal error C1083: cannot > include file: 'Numeric/arrayobject.h': No such file or > directory > NMAKE: fatal error U1077: ''c1: return code '0x2' > stop. Yan, You need to download and install Numeric. If you are using Python 2.3 the following installer should do the trick: http://prdownloads.sourceforge.net/numpy/Numeric-23.7.win32-py2.3.exe?download If not, find something appropriate at: http://sourceforge.net/project/showfiles.php?group_id=1369&package_id=1351 I gather you decided to go ahead and try to build the pkgsrc stuff from scratch instead of getting a prepared build tree?
